HIP 96014

HIP 96014 is a K-type (Orange) star located in the constellation Cygnus.

Located approximately 462.0 light-years from Earth, HIP 96014 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 96014 is classified as a spectral class K star (K-type (Orange)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

With an apparent magnitude of +5.55, HIP 96014 sits near the limit of naked-eye visibility. It can be glimpsed without optical aid under dark skies, but binoculars will make observation much easier. Observers will note its orange h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+1.274.
